Regina Businesses Construct Playhouses for Habitat for Humanity Charity
In a heartwarming display of community spirit, local businesses in Regina, Saskatchewan have joined forces to build custom playhouses for Habitat for Humanity. This collaborative effort aims to support the organization's mission of providing affordable housing solutions for families in need. The initiative showcases how corporate social responsibility can make a tangible difference in people's lives.
Community Collaboration for a Worthy Cause
The project brings together various Regina-based companies, from construction firms to design studios, all contributing their expertise and resources. These businesses are donating materials, labor, and creative designs to construct unique playhouses that will be auctioned off to raise funds. The proceeds will directly benefit Habitat for Humanity's ongoing housing projects in the Regina area, helping to build safe and decent homes for low-income families.
This initiative represents more than just a fundraising effort – it symbolizes the power of community partnerships. By working together, these businesses are not only raising money but also increasing awareness about housing affordability issues. The playhouses themselves serve as miniature symbols of the homes that Habitat for Humanity strives to provide, making the connection between the fundraiser and its purpose visually compelling.
Supporting Affordable Housing Solutions
Habitat for Humanity has been active in Saskatchewan for decades, helping numerous families achieve homeownership through volunteer labor, donations, and affordable mortgages. The playhouse fundraiser adds a creative twist to their traditional fundraising methods, engaging both businesses and the broader community in a fun and meaningful way. Each playhouse reflects the craftsmanship and care that goes into every Habitat home, albeit on a smaller scale.
